WebWhile the most significant contractor safety challenges typically involve workers located closest to process hazards or involved in high-risk occupations, such as construction … WebLevel II contractors when performing work must use appropriate PPE (i.e. safety glasses, protective footwear, etc.). Level II contractors do not perform activities listed in the Level III description below. WebContractors who perform high or medium risk-ranked services shall submit a project-specific HASP prior to the start of the project. In this plan, the contractor shall identify all significant tasks, their anticipated hazards and mitigation steps. Hazardous Conditions http://hss-us.com/
